How do Scarborough pet spas handle dogs that are anxious about the noise from the nearby Portland International Jetport?

Many local groomers are accustomed to this and use various calming techniques. This can include scheduling appointments during quieter flight times, using sound-muffling caps or white noise machines, and employing gentle, positive reinforcement methods to desensitize your pet. It's always best to discuss your dog's specific anxiety with the spa when you book.

Do you offer any grooming services specifically for breeds commonly used for hunting in the Scarborough Marsh and surrounding woodlands, like Labrador Retrievers or Spaniels?

Yes, we offer specialized 'Hunter's Help' grooming for working and sporting breeds. This service focuses on practical needs like a shorter, manageable trim to prevent burrs from tangling, a thorough nail trim for better traction in the marsh, and a powerful blow-out to remove the undercoat that can hold moisture and odor from the field.
